The Tingler ★★★ 1959

Coroner Price discovers that a creepy creature is capable of growing on the human spine and increasing in size through fear. The only way to get rid of it is through constant screaming. Price takes what is probably the screen's first LSD trip and a partial color sequence fights nice red blood pouring from a faucet. One of Castle's cheesy best that originally wowed movie audiences in “Percepto” format, which consisted of installing electric buzzers under the seats for that true tingling sensation. 82m/B VHS, DVD . Vincent Price, Darryl Hickman, Judith Evelyn, Philip Coolidge, Patricia Cutts, Pamela Lincoln; D: William Castle; W: Robb White; C: Wilfred M. Kline; M: Von Dexter.
